BRYMER v. TOWN OF CLINTON

No. 18202.

31 A.3d 353 (2011)

302 Conn. 755

John BRYMER III v. TOWN OF CLINTON et al.

Supreme Court of Connecticut.

Decided November 22, 2011.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Andrew J. Morrissey , Naugatuck, filed a brief for the appellant (plaintiff).

Henry J. Zaccardi and Sheila A. Huddleston , Hartford, filed a brief for the appellees (defendants).

ROGERS, C.J., and NORCOTT, PALMER, ZARELLA, McLACHLAN, EVELEIGH and HARPER, Js.


PALMER, J.

The plaintiff, John Brymer III, appeals1 from the decision of the compensation review board (board), which affirmed the decision of the workers' compensation commissioner for the third district (commissioner) dismissing the plaintiff's claim for hypertension benefits under General Statutes § 7-433c (a)2 as untimely under the one year limitation period of General Statutes § 31-294c (a)....
